I have asked their CSO via live chat on their 55AL OLED. The peak brightness is 500 nits and it's running on Android 10. It doesn't support VRR since the panel is only 60hz.

This is definitely not the latest panel.. so the questions is how much do you save by opting for this instead of a LG?
One must compare street prices and in reality, you can see from the prices thread, a C1 65" for example isn't much more than this, and you can extrapolate for the 55" too.
